It’s been 14 months since we last saw UFC Atlanta’s Cody Garbrandt … so where did ‘No Love’ go?

“No Love” is back!

Former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) Bantamweight champion Cody Garbrandt returns to action against Brazil’s Raoni Barcelos this weekend (Sat., June 14, 2025) at UFC Atlanta, which goes down inside State Farm Arena in Atlanta, Georgia.

Garbrandt last fought at UFC 300, where former Flyweight champion Deiveson Figueiredo submitted him in the second round (watch highlights).

Then, poof! “No Love” disappeared.

The 33-year-old was scheduled to face Miles Johns in November 2024 but withdrew for undisclosed reasons. Now, the reason is clear: a continued case of vertigo.

“Being out of something you’d do anything for is challenging—mentally, emotionally, physically—especially after the fight at UFC 300. I was feeling great against a tough opponent. I got taken down in the second round and had really bad vertigo,” Garbrandt revealed during UFC Atlanta media day. “I had to go through extensive therapy and see specialists. I was in and out of the hospital for vertigo.”

“The uncertainty of when I’d be able to return to my normal self was tough. I couldn’t lie down or sleep. It was troubling, but I kept faith in myself, prayed to my God, and relied on a close team,” Garbrandt added. “When I was sitting in the hospital bed, I wanted to do anything to get back to fighting, but there was no way I was making it. I want to thank the UFC Performance Institute for putting my health first.”

Oh, and “No Love” also got a new face tattoo.

Will the former champion get back on track after being cleared of vertigo? Garbrandt is currently a betting underdog (+164) to Barcelos.
